Placement Agent Fees Typically, the fees paid to a placement agent are calculated as a percentage of the total capital commitments to the fund that were made by investors introduced to the fund by the placement agent. . . . A placement agent is a third party intermediary in an investment transaction that acts as the party that raises the capital for an investment fund seeking to raise capital or a specific company seeking to raise capital. Placement Agent Fees Typically, the fees paid to a placement agent are calculated as a percentage of the total capital commitments to the fund that were made by investors introduced to the fund by the placement agent.
